Claude found that combining the results from Baluyot, Goldston, Suriajaya, and Turnage-Butterbaugh with the work of Bombieri provides a way to surpass the previous state-of-the-art lower-bound proportion of 41.6%, increasing it to 67.2%.
A short technical explanation of Claude’s finding is as follows: Claude forms a suitable space of functions with quadratic form induced by Weil, and positive- (respectively negative-)definite subspaces arising from zeros on (respectively off) the line. Then Claude simply writes down an inequality on the rank of a quadratic form in terms of first- and second-moment information. (The successful computation of the latter in terms of the dual picture over primes, or via control of a Hilbert transform, is no surprise in analytic number theory.) The courage to treat the entire space, with positive- and negative-definiteness taken into account together, and with the quadratic form allowed to be non-diagonal, is in some sense the step that allows Claude to achieve the conclusion based on the important prior work.

Claude's methodology
An unreleased research version of Claude found the new lower bound over two sessions in Claude Code, using a total of 31 million output tokens.
Jarred Sumner, an Anthropic staff member (and non-mathematician), prompted Claude to “take a real stab” at the hypothesis itself, leaving the mathematical choices from there up to the model. Initially, Claude generated and tried 650 ideas, none of which worked. Jarred prompted Claude to try again, and it spent a day and a half coordinating about 60 Claude subagents, which this time went much deeper: between them, they ran 2,400 shell commands and wrote hundreds of Python scripts.1 The subagents ran thousands of numerical checks against known zeta zeros and refereed one another’s work. Throughout this process, Jarred's input was mostly limited to sending Claude messages of encouragement (mostly variants of “keep going” or “believe in yourself”).2 This seems to have helped Claude overcome some initial skepticism that it could make meaningful progress.
